Quick verdict

If you write a newsletter and want to connect with advertisers for sponsored content, Paved is your platform. It’s built to help you find sponsors and manage those relationships. However, if you're a brand or marketing team aiming to run and scale creator-driven advertising campaigns specifically on YouTube, then Agentio is the tool you should consider. They serve very different needs.

Features that actually matter

We've found the core functionality of Paved and Agentio separates them cleanly. Paved focuses on making direct newsletter sponsorships easier. It gives creators a marketplace to find advertisers and tools to manage those deals. You can streamline your workflow for sponsorships, getting offers and placing native ads automatically. Paved also works to enrich your sponsorship pipeline by connecting you with relevant leads.

Agentio, on the other hand, is all about executing and optimizing creator-driven ad campaigns on YouTube. They have a direct network of creators and use technology to match brands with the right ones. Their system handles end-to-end automation, which means less manual work for campaign setup and management. For brands, Agentio offers advanced measurement, attribution integrations, and AI-powered optimizations to improve campaign performance while the ads are running.

Here’s a quick overview of how they stack up on key features:

FeaturePavedAgentio
Primary Content TypeNewslettersYouTube Videos
Target UserNewsletter Creators, AdvertisersBrands, Marketers
Core ServiceNewsletter Sponsorship Marketplace, ManagementYouTube Creator Ad Campaign Management
Analytics FocusSponsorship Effectiveness TrackingAdvanced Measurement, Attribution, AI Optimization
Monetization ModelCreator direct sponsorshipBrand-funded creator campaigns

Pros and cons

Paved offers some clear advantages for creators. We like that there are no subscription fees, which removes a barrier to entry. They also provide payment protection, giving us some peace of mind. You get access to a large network of publishers and newsletters, which is useful for finding new opportunities. Their performance-focused tools help track sponsorship effectiveness effectively.

However, Paved provides limited information on specific integrations with other tools we might already use. Managing multiple sponsorships simultaneously could also present some challenges, as their platform details suggest.

Agentio states they offer unprecedented speed in campaign execution. They also claim the ability to scale messages effectively across YouTube. Importantly, they report exceptional performance, achieving higher return on ad spend (ROAS) compared to traditional advertising channels.

Agentio has not publicly documented any specific cons for their service. This doesn't mean there aren't any, but we don't have information to share on that front.

Who should pick what

Let's make this simple.

If you are a newsletter creator hoping to monetize your subscriber base by selling sponsorships, Paved is a solid choice. It connects you with advertisers and helps manage the process.

If you run a marketing team for a brand and your goal is to launch and scale advertising campaigns using YouTube creators, Agentio is designed for that specific purpose. It focuses on the campaign's full lifecycle and optimization.

Perhaps you're an indie creator with a growing newsletter, and you're just starting to explore ways to bring in revenue. Paved's no-fee model and marketplace can get you started quickly with direct sponsorships.
